System for heating DHW

DHW heating in detached houses can be realised either with one dual
mode DHW cylinder or with two mono mode DHW cylinders (for ret-
rofitting an existing system).

The basis for sizing a solar thermal system for DHW heating is the
DHW demand.
Viessmann packs are sized for a solar coverage of approx. 60 %. The
cylinder capacity must be greater than the daily DHW demand, taking
the required DHW temperature into account.
To achieve solar coverage of approx. 60 %, the collector system must
be sized so that the entire cylinder capacity can be heated on a single
sunny day (5 hours of full sunshine) to at least 60 °C. This would allow
for a subsequent day with poor insolation to be bridged.
